Are you ready for a new challenge? Do you have the passion, drive and enthusiasm to lead a new dedicated team that will help support children, young people and their families’ access into a range of tier 1 and 2 mental health and wellbeing supports? If so, this may be the perfect job for you.  Specialist Children’s Services in partnership with Central Parenting Services are delighted to be in a positon to offer this exciting job opportunity where you will be part of our brand new Children and Young People’s Networking Team within Glasgow Health and Social Care Partnership.  As the Team Leader of 6 Health Care Support Workers you will provide effective leadership, direction and management of the team to support the  provision of person centered services for children, young people and their families within the community, working in partnership with service users, care providers and other agencies.  We are ambitious in our visioning for the future and are clear about the need to establish integrated services that ensure children, young people and families receive the right support, at the right time and in a way that best meets their needs.  Being part of Scotland’s largest health board and Health and Social Care Partnership (HSCP), working within NHS Greater Glasgow and Clyde and Glasgow City’s HSCP offers you an extensive range of training, development and job role opportunities If this sounds like the perfect next step in your career, we look forward to your application.  Qualifications must include Educated to Degree level in Health, Social ​​​​​​​Work or Education discipline or Post graduate qualification and relevant experience of working with children and families
